Dex Fragg – Founder

So there is 1 genre of game I really hate, not because I actually hate the series/genre but just because I am just the worst in it. You might be able to guess what genre I’m referring to because most people aren’t great at it and it sure is a big meme: Soulsborne games.

Back when Dark Souls 2 for the PlayStation 4 came out I thought it looked kinda nice. I knew about the memes and that it was hard, but a naive 15-year-old dex that just barely spoke English thought “how bad can it be”. and never again I questioned the way people think about games. It was horrible how I got destroyed and it just ruined the whole genre for me, so much so I never even wanna touch the genre again.

Dino_Roar – Guide Writer and Reviewer

Having a look over my profile there could be a few games that I could use for this week. There’s some that now have unobtainable trophies due to server closures and a few that were glitches from the start.

Question is though, do I actually regret starting these games..? The answer for most is no. I had a great time with Uncharted 2 & 3. I also spent hours upon hours on some of the older Call of Duty titles that I wouldn’t dare load up the online lobbies now due to hackers.

Therefore my pick this week is going to Semispheres! A game that currently has a 38.83% completion rate. A game that at least 2 of my colleagues here have the platinum for… Yes, I have been beaten numerous times by that damn 35:00 trophy that is stopping me from obtaining the 100%.

Games with timed trophies having never really been my thing and this just increases my issues with them! One day maybe, one day.
